How can you ensure the proper backup and recovery procedures are in place to protect against data loss in a database management system?

1 Answers
Answered by suresh

To ensure proper backup and recovery procedures are in place to protect against data loss in a database management system, it is essential to follow industry best practices. Here are some key steps to consider:

1. Implement Regular Backups: Schedule regular backups of the database at appropriate intervals based on the data volatility and importance. Use reliable database backup tools to automate the backup process.

2. Store Backups Offsite: It is crucial to store backup copies of the database in a remote or offsite location to prevent loss in case of a disaster or physical damage to the primary database server.

3. Test Backup and Recovery Procedures: Regularly test the backup and recovery procedures by simulating data loss scenarios to ensure that the system can be restored effectively.

4. Implement Data Encryption: Encrypt the backup files to ensure data security and protect sensitive information from unauthorized access.

5. Maintain Version Control: Keep track of different versions of backups and establish a retention policy to manage the storage of backup files effectively.

6. Monitor Backup Jobs: Set up monitoring mechanisms to track the status of backup jobs, and generate alerts for any failures or issues in the backup process.

7. Document Procedures: Document the backup and recovery procedures in detail, including step-by-step instructions, contact information, and escalation process in case of emergencies.

By following these best practices, you can ensure that proper backup and recovery procedures are in place to protect against data loss in a database management system.

Answer for Question: How can you ensure the proper backup and recovery procedures are in place to protect against data loss in a database management system?